It's a word we've all heard, spoken and even claimed to have. But what does it truly mean to believe? Is faith simply hoping things work out, or is it trusting God's Word enough to take Him at face value—even when your circumstances seem to say otherwise?
#FaceValueFaith explores the difference between living from doubt and living from divine expectation. Too often, we allow fear, past disappointments, cultural opinions and limiting beliefs to speak louder than God's promises. We begin negotiating with what God has already declared, convincing ourselves that His blessings, purpose or abundance are meant for someone else instead of believing they are available to us through faith.
This isn't about ignoring reality or pretending life doesn't have challenges. It's about renewing your mind, aligning your thoughts with God's truth and learning to walk in faith before you ever see the evidence. Throughout this episode, we reflect on biblical examples, personal experiences and the importance of allowing belief—not fear—to shape the decisions we make every single day.
